ALBUQUERQUE, N.M. (KRQE) - It all started at Sierra Vista Pool. That's where then nine-year-old Atticus Bowman took the plunge and started playing water polo in the city of Albuquerque's Metro Aquatic League. "They really taught me how to swim, they taught me how to play water polo and really get the basics down," said Bowman.

The league teaches kids from ages five to 14 to swim, dive, or play water polo competitively.
